Output dd975c38644a3e9385e444e84dfce018f10a30cbcd7f08b4e472e385a94c97af:66

value
959148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b429249cc1ea6b58d8e8cc8a46eae3ecb44309 OP_EQUAL
address
3MGGMP5ErSe8nV6Rra3xhR5kB9VRLgJuKL
transaction
dd975c38644a3e9385e444e84dfce018f10a30cbcd7f08b4e472e385a94c97af
spent
true